RETIREMENT PROPERTY (OVER 60s) - Offering a comfortable and secure living environment, this two-bedroom first-floor flat is exclusively for individuals over 60 or couples over 55. There are two spacious bedrooms, one boasting built-in bedroom furniture, ensuring ample storage for personal belongings. There is a lounge/dining room, a kitchen equipped with a built-in oven and hob, providing residents with the necessary appliances to create delicious home-cooked meals. The property also features a modern shower room, ensuring convenience and comfort. For peace of mind, the property is equipped with security entry-phone and alarm cords, allowing residents to feel safe and secure in their home, as well as a part-time house manager. Additionally, lift access to all floors ensures ease of mobility for individuals with varying physical abilities. Furthermore, the property provides communal parking and sheltered mobility vehicle parking. Residents can rest assured that their vehicles are safely parked while also benefiting from the convenience of easy access to transportation. The property also benefits from convenient access to local amenities. Situated just 0.4 miles away from Three Bridges train station, commuting to nearby towns and cities is a breeze. Additionally, the property is conveniently located close to a range of shops, providing residents with easy access to their everyday essentials. Communal entrance

Security entry phone intercom. Door opens to the communal entrance hall. Stairs and lift to all floors. Personal front door on first floor opens to:

Entrance hall

Radiator. Cupboard housing hot water tank. Security entry phone receiver. Doors to both bedrooms, shower room, and:

Lounge/dining room

4.24m x 3.68m

Radiator. Electric fire. Window. Double doors to:

Kitchen

2.67m x 2.34m

Fitted with a range of wall and base level units with work surface over, Incorporating a single bowl, single drainer, stainless steel sink unit with mixer tap. Built-in wall-mounted oven and built-in hob. A fridge & freezer and washing machine will be left in the property, but any maintenance will be the responsibility of the tenant as well as replacement. Fan heater. Window.

Bedroom one

4.72m x 2.74m

The room length widens to 5.33m. Fitted wardrobes with mirrored doors at one end, fitted wardrobe, dressing table, and drawers by the window. Radiator. Hatch to loft space but no access permitted. Emergency pull cord. Radiator.

Bedroom two

4.22m x 2.64m

Double bedroom. Emergency pull cord. Radiator. Window.

Shower room

Fitted with a white suite comprising a shower cubicle with handrail, a low-level WC, and a wash hand basin with vanity cupboards below. Emergency pull cord. Heated towel rail. Extractor fan.

Communal facilities

There is a resident's lounge, a guest suite for visiting relatives and a communal garden.
